WebIn 1969, both services ranked the 9-0-0 North Dakota State Bison #1 and the 8-0-0 Montana Grizzlies #2. The teams met in the Camellia Bowl in Sacramento (one of four postseason games for college division teams). North Dakota State won, 30-3. Prior to 1973, the NCAA was divided into two divisions, University and College. National champions in each division were determined by polls taken by the AP (a panel of writers) and UPI (coaches) at the end of the regular season. From 1964 to 1972, there were four regional finals in the College Division, to determine regional champions for the East, Mideast, Midwest, and West – these bowl games were played after the AP and UPI polls had been completed.
